It looks like some firms might get some work off the back of their entries for the British Legal Awards, even if they do not ultimately win a gong.

Following the judges’ meeting yesterday, at least two judges have resolved to take a fresh look at firms or teams off the back of their entries. Thanks no doubt to the quality of the panel – made up of elite general counsel and business leaders, including ‘trainee banker’ Anthony Salz – we were inundated with entries for the awards, with up to 20 contenders fighting it out in some categories.
